William Herschel 1738 – 1822 – Discovers Infra-red
![Page 9: Isaac Newton 1643 - 1727. From Physics class: F g = 9.8 N / kg (mass 2 ) 9.8 N / kg = Gm 1 / r 2 N = m / s 2 * kg G = 6.67 x 10 -11 Nm 2 /kg 2](https://reader038.vdocument.in/reader038/viewer/2022103112/551b8ee1550346167e8b5147/html5/thumbnails/9.jpg)
• 1801 • Johann Wilhelm
Ritter discovers Ultraviolet Light

• 1820 Hans Christian Ørsted – Discovers relationship between electricity &
magnetism– In 1802 Italian Gian Domenico Romagnosi had
already announced this was ignored

• 1889 Heinrich Hertz – Produces small electromagnetic waves that
have properties of light– Produces Radio Waves or “Hertzian waves”

• 1914 Gamma Rays Included – Henri Becquerel “Becquerel’s Rays”
Radioactivity– Marie & Pierre Curie discover new elements
Polonium & Radium– Paul Villard finds stronger rays emitted by
radium– 1914 Ernest Rutherford measures wavelength
